This opportunity concerns the Transportation Security Administration (TSA) extending its information collection for Security Threat Assessments (STA) for Hazardous Materials Endorsement (HME) applicants on Commercial Driver's Licenses. - Government Buyer: - Transportation Security Administration (TSA), Department of Homeland Security - Office: Information Technology, TSA11 - Scope of Collection: - Biometric and biographic data collected from HME applicants - Includes application processing, renewals, transfers, and customer satisfaction surveys - Approximately 238,520 drivers expected to respond annually - Products/Services Requested: - Security Threat Assessment service for HME applicants - No physical products or OEMs involved; this is an administrative information collection - Unique Requirements: - HME must be renewed every 5 years - TSA provides eligibility determinations within 2-3 weeks - Program supports compliance with section 1012 of the USA PATRIOT Act - Ongoing implementation of online renewal and multi-program enrollment - No OEMs or commercial vendors are specified, as this is not a procurement of goods or contracted services.
Description
This notice announces that the Transportation Security Administration (TSA) has forwarded the Information Collection Request (ICR), Office of Management and Budget (OMB) control number 1652-0027, to OMB for review and approval of extension of the currently approved collection under the Paperwork Reduction Act (PRA). The collection involves the submission of biometric and biographic information that TSA uses to verify identity and conduct a Security Threat Assessment (STA) for issuing a Hazardous Materials Endorsement to the Commercial Driver's License. The collection also includes a customer satisfaction survey. The information collected supports the implementation of section 1012 of the USA PATRIOT Act and is necessary for TSA to determine eligibility for the endorsement.
